Why Nigeria Dominates the Hybrid Team Landscape

Strategic Geographic and Cultural Advantages

Nigeria offers unique advantages for European hybrid team building that other offshore development markets can’t match.

Time Zone Synchronization: Nigeria operates on West Africa Time (WAT), creating perfect overlap with Central European Time. This alignment enables real-time collaboration between hybrid team segments.

English Language Mastery: As Africa’s largest English-speaking nation, Nigeria eliminates communication barriers. Nigerian developers communicate naturally with European teams without translation delays. Educational Excellence: Nigerian universities produce 40,000+ STEM graduates annually. Top institutions like University of Lagos and Covenant University maintain rigorous computer science programs.

Growing Tech Ecosystem: Lagos has emerged as Africa’s Silicon Valley, with $747 million in venture capital investment in 2024. This ecosystem produces enterprise-ready developers familiar with international standards.

Technical Talent Quality and Specialization

Nigerian offshore engineers bring specialized skills that complement European technical leadership perfectly.

Mobile Development Expertise: Nigeria leads Africa in mobile-first development, with developers experienced in React Native, Flutter, and native iOS/Android development.

Fintech Specialization: The country’s advanced mobile payment ecosystem has created world-class fintech developers. These offshore engineers understand complex payment systems, blockchain integration, and regulatory compliance.
Full-Stack Capabilities: Nigerian developers excel in modern web technologies including React, Vue.js, Node.js, Python, and cloud-native architectures.

Enterprise Integration Skills: Experience with international clients has developed strong capabilities in API development, microservices architecture, and DevOps practices.

The Hybrid Team Model: Architecture and Implementation

Defining Hybrid Team Structure

Successful hybrid engineering teams require intentional structure that maximizes the strengths of both European and Nigerian talent segments.
European Leadership Layer: Product managers, senior architects, and technical leads remain in European offices. This maintains strategic oversight, client relationships, and regulatory compliance management.
Nigerian Execution Layer: Offshore engineers, developers, and quality assurance specialists handle implementation, testing, and technical delivery. This combination optimizes cost while ensuring high-quality execution.
Integrated Communication Flow: Both segments participate in daily standups, sprint planning, and technical discussions. This creates true collaboration rather than traditional outsourcing relationships.

Operational Framework for Success

Phase 1: Foundation Building (Weeks 1-4)

  • Establish legal structure through Employer of Record services in Nigeria
  • Set up development infrastructure including, development environments, and communication tools
  • Create cultural integration protocols for hybrid team onboarding
  • Define communication standards and collaboration expectations

Phase 2: Team Integration (Weeks 5-8)

  • Recruit and onboard initial Nigerian offshore engineers through structured vetting processes
  • Implement cross-cultural training for both European and Nigerian distributed team members
  • Establish development workflows that accommodate hybrid team dynamics
  • Create knowledge sharing systems and documentation standards

Phase 3: Scaling Operations (Weeks 9-16)

  • Expand Nigerian team based on initial integration success
  • Optimize communication processes based on real-world hybrid team experience
  • Implement performance metrics specific to distributed engineering environments
  • Develop career progression paths for offshore engineers within hybrid structure
  • Cost Analysis: European vs. Hybrid Team Economics

Traditional European Team Costs

Building purely European development teams involves significant financial commitments that strain startup resources.

Average Annual Costs (Berlin/Amsterdam/Paris):

  1. Senior Developer: €75,000 – €95,000 base salary plus 30-40% benefits and taxes
  2. Mid-Level Developer: €55,000 – €70,000 plus benefits and social contributions
  3. Junior Developer: €40,000 – €50,000 plus mandatory benefits
  4. Additional overhead: Office space, equipment, recruitment fees

Total Cost per Developer: €85,000 – €135,000 annually when including all expenses and overhead for local European talent.

Hybrid Team Cost Optimization

Hybrid teams with Nigerian offshore engineers deliver dramatic cost reductions without quality compromise.

Nigerian Team Member Costs:

  1. Senior Offshore Engineer: €25,000 – €35,000 annually (including Alpha Global’s full-service management)
  2. Mid-Level Developer: €18,000 – €25,000 annually with complete compliance handling
  3. Junior Developer: €12,000 – €18,000 annually including onboarding and support

European Leadership Costs: Maintain 2-3 senior European positions for strategy, architecture, and client management at standard European rates.

Hybrid Model Financial Impact:

  1. 7-person team: €560,000 annually (all European) vs. €280,000 annually (hybrid model)
  2. Monthly savings: €23,000+ with identical development output
  3. Runway extension: 18+ months for typical Series A startups

Implementation Strategy: Building Your Hybrid Team

Step 1: Legal and Compliance Foundation

Establishing hybrid teams requires proper legal structure to avoid compliance risks and operational complications.
Employer of Record Services: Partner with established EOR providers in Nigeria to handle employment law compliance, payroll processing, and tax obligations for offshore engineers.

Intellectual Property Protection: Implement robust IP protection protocols including NDAs, work-for-hire agreements, and code ownership documentation for distributed engineering teams.

Data Security Compliance: Establish GDPR-compliant data handling procedures for Nigerian team members accessing European customer data or business information.

Contract Management: Create comprehensive employment contracts that cover remote work expectations, performance metrics, and termination procedures for hybrid team members.

Step 2: Technical Infrastructure Setup

Hybrid teams require specialized technical infrastructure to enable seamless collaboration between European and Nigerian segments.
Development Environment Standardization: Implement identical development setups across both geographic locations using containerized environments and cloud-based tools.

Communication Platform Integration: Deploy unified communication systems including Slack, Microsoft Teams, or Discord with Nigerian-optimized connectivity and reliability.

Code Collaboration Tools: Establish GitHub, GitLab, or similar version control systems with appropriate access controls and collaboration workflows for distributed development.
Project Management Systems: Implement Jira, Linear, or equivalent tools with visibility across both European leadership and Nigerian execution teams.

Step 3: Cultural Integration and Team Building

Successful hybrid teams require intentional cultural bridge-building between European and Nigerian team segments.

  • Cross-Cultural Training: Provide cultural orientation for both European managers and Nigerian offshore engineers to understand work styles, communication preferences, and business expectations.
  • Virtual Team Building: Organize regular virtual social events, code reviews, and technical discussions that include both geographic segments equally.
  • Mentorship Programs: Pair senior European developers with Nigerian engineers for technical knowledge transfer and career development within the hybrid structure.
  • Recognition Systems: Create performance recognition that celebrates contributions from both European and Nigerian team members equally within the hybrid framework.

Common Implementation Challenges and Solutions

Challenge 1: Communication Coordination Across Time Zones
Problem: Despite optimal time zone alignment, hybrid teams can still experience communication gaps during critical development phases.
Solution Framework:

  • Establish 4-hour daily overlap window (10 AM – 2 PM CET) for synchronous communication
  • Create detailed handoff documentation for asynchronous work continuation
  • Implement communication escalation protocols for urgent technical issues
  • Use recorded video updates for complex technical discussions that span time zones

Challenge 2: Quality Control in Distributed Development
Problem: Maintaining code quality and development standards across geographic locations requires systematic approaches.
Solution Implementation:

  • Deploy automated code review tools including SonarQube, CodeClimate, or similar platforms
  • Establish mandatory peer review processes involving both European and Nigerian developers
  • Create comprehensive testing protocols including automated testing suites
  • Implement regular code quality metrics reporting visible to entire hybrid team

Challenge 3: Cultural Integration and Team Cohesion
Problem: Building unified team culture across different cultural contexts and geographic locations.
Solution Strategy:

  • Schedule monthly virtual team meetings including both professional updates and social interaction
  • Create cross-cultural mentorship pairs between European and Nigerian team members
  • Establish shared team goals and celebration rituals for major milestones
  • Organize annual in-person team gatherings (budget permitting) for relationship building

Challenge 4: Performance Management in Hybrid Environments
Problem: Traditional performance evaluation methods may not translate effectively to hybrid team structures.
Solution Development:

  • Define output-based performance metrics rather than activity-based measurements
  • Implement regular 360-degree feedback including cross-geographic team input
  • Create career development paths that span both European and Nigerian team segments
  • Establish transparent promotion criteria applicable to distributed team members

Legal and Compliance Considerations for Hybrid Team

Employer of Record Requirements in Nigeria

European startups cannot legally employ Nigerian workers directly without establishing local business entities. This creates compliance complexity that most startups cannot handle internally.

EOR Service Benefits:

  • Complete legal compliance with Nigerian employment law and tax obligations
  • Payroll processing including local tax withholdings and social security contributions
  • Employment contract management meeting both Nigerian and European legal standards
  • HR support including performance management and termination procedures when necessary

Compliance Risk Mitigation:

  • GDPR compliance for cross-border data transfers and processing
  • Intellectual property protection through properly structured work-for-hire agreements
  • Immigration law compliance for any business travel between European and Nigerian locations
  • Financial reporting transparency meeting European accounting standards

Data Security and IP Protection

Hybrid teams handle sensitive business information across international boundaries. Proper protection protocols are essential.

Technical Security Measures:

  • VPN access requirements for all Nigerian team members accessing European systems
  • Multi-factor authentication for all development tools and business applications
  • Encrypted communication channels for all technical discussions and file sharing
  • Regular security audits including both European and Nigerian access points

Legal Protection Framework:

  • Comprehensive NDAs covering business information, technical specifications, and customer data
  • IP assignment agreements ensuring all developed code belongs to the European parent company
  • Non-compete clauses appropriate to Nigerian legal standards and European business protection needs
  • Regular legal reviews to ensure continued compliance with evolving regulations
